Extra top-level workers at international smartphone model realme have give up in India to hitch Madhav Sheth’s new enterprise HonorTech, with the most recent addition being Nisar Naikoo, Director Gross sales and Head of Offline Enterprise, distributor sources informed IANS on Tuesday.
Naikoo labored with realme for practically 4 years and was beforehand director, gross sales operations and planning, India, Europe, Africa & LATAM on the firm.
In keeping with sources, his crew has additionally left realme, like different senior-level exits on the firm final month.
Dipesh Punamiya, who was offline gross sales director at realme, joined HonorTech as assistant vp (AVP), and Sanjeev Kumar, on-line gross sales director at realme, joined Sheth in a senior place final month.
Punamiya and Kumar labored at realme for shut to 5 years. With Naikoo, Punamiya and Kumar, the whole core crew has apparently left realme and joined Sheth.
Sources informed IANS that greater than 20 realme workers from varied departments have moved on and joined HonorTech below Sheth, who is ready to launch a brand new Honor system later this month.
Honor 90 is all set to be launched in India in mid-September for round Rs 40,000-45,000 within the premium section, in line with {industry} sources.
The 6.7-inch smartphone can be accessible each offline and on-line. It is going to home industry-leading 200MP triple rear digital camera with AI mode.
There can be a 50MP selfie digital camera in Honor 40 system. The battery is anticipated to be round 4900mAh. The system can even provide 4K video recording with 10X digital zoom.
Sheth served in a number of roles at realme, which included CEO of Realme India, VP, Realme and President, Realme Worldwide Enterprise Group, earlier than shifting on to HonorTech.
